Agenda Item 3: BSCC Updates

  • Sudden Increase in victim identification in all of San Diego County
    • FFE to date Identified Victims – Actual Victims 550  At Risk – 658 (estimations)
    • From January 1 to February 15, 08 VICE has identified 150 prostitutes, 10% of which are children.
  • 19 Annual Candlelight Tribute for Crime Survivors is April 14, at 5:30 pm at the Police Officer’s Association.  This event is sponsored by the Victim Assistance Coordinating Council, members include FBI, U.S. Attorney’s Office, DEA, Postal Inspections Service, MADD, DA’s Victim Assistance Program, Parents of Murdered Children, San Diego Sheriff’s Department and many more.

Agenda Item 4: Catholic Charities Updates on U-Visa and T-Visa, Dede Hollowell

  • Women Against Violence Protection Act – Oct 07 regulations of the U-Visa are out. All victims awaiting process before Oct 07 for the U-Visa need to apply and submit paperwork by April 20. Call your local Catholic Charities for more information.
